What are the variations between Plasma and LCD?
These two marketplace contenders cover variations in technology and processes that both accomplish the identical thing, delivering a television picture. A plasma TV, in [contrast an LCD, works below the speculation of neon lights or not [less the gases related to making these particular devices work. The screen of a plasma tv consists of a lot of cells would possibly] be compressed stuck between {two} glass plates. The cells are injected with xenon, neon with/or argon gases through the manufacturing process. The cells are then sealed in plasma form. To generate a picture, thegases are electrically charged by different parts of the TV at predetermined intervals effectively ionizing the gas contained in the cells. Loosely defined, when the gasoline is combined through blue, purple, or green coloured phosphorous, it creates an image that can be disappeared by our eyes. This removes the need for the normal CRT (cathode ray tube) which.
television making while TVs were invented. Not only does this process allow used for a clearer image and extra accurate colours, it eliminates the necessity for housing for the CRT which flip the Television flat.
The method and technology intended for an LCD TV is different compared to that of a plasma model. Equally, the technology allows for higher picture and colour high quality as [well the elimination of the CRT nonetheless an LCD mannequin uses particular polymer is utilized to carry liquid crystals. These crystals can controlthe passingof light by means of them primarily based on electrical current applied to the crystals. The display screen consists of millions of pixels which in flip are composed of sub pixels that, when electrically charged, can produce an amazing array of colors. These fashions do not include phosphorous to supply photos just like the Plasma components which has its benefits. LCDs tend to stay cooler outcome is not] a burning process that takes place and they require much less power to play compared toa plasma TV. Image quality nonetheless can decrease with a smaller model. Still the perfect 37-inch LCD TV won't have as good of a contrast ratio as the identical size plasma model.
Comparability
For the average TV viewer or an individual that doesn't use a TV much at all, the variations in fashions may be insignificant. For extra discerning customers or these utilizing televisions for particular purposes reminiscent of gaming, movie or pc use, the benefits and drawbacks are as follows. LCD televisions can more accurately construct a wider range of colors and, if there are enough pixels, a greater image. This isn't exact for a smaller model of LCD similar to a 37-inch LCD TV through which there aren't as many pixels. This makes larger LCDs higher options for gaming or film. If a smaller mannequin is your only choice, plasma will be the method to go because the know-how can produce great picture at nearly any range. Plasma tv comprise a better distinction ratio and talent to generate darker colors. They have better color accuracy and increase motion monitoring over LCD models. They are however extra susceptible to burn by which is a display screen picture left on the display screen gained disappear. LCDs have a cooler working temperature and require much less power to task. They are light and have increased picture brightness comparability] with plasma televisions.
For the fundamental tv viewer there can be few noticeable variations among plasma and LCD designs. A few cosmetic differences are that LCD screens are typically extra breakable than Plasma screens which may be of importance to patrons with little children. Any idea on how much this repair would cost on my camcorder?
I opened up the camcorder (Canon HF S100) to do a hack (so my warranty is voided obviously and I understand that) and while taking it apart the LCD housing accidentally fell to my side and pulled out the orange electric ribbon connecting it to the body. I am not sure if it just pulled out or if it ripped, I tried re-inserting it but it will not stay. I called a repair shop and they want to charge for an estimate, which they said could take a week when I already know the problem, and will not even look at the camera unless I drop it off for that week and pay for the estimate. I am just trying to figure out what would be better, replacing the camera all together and sell this one for parts or to pay for the estimate and get it repaired because I have no idea what the repair cost for this would be. I also have pictures of the ribbon and where it came out of, thanks for anyones help!
If my memory serves me, Canon charges $130.00 just to look at a camcorder. Compact electronic devices are not easy to repair as, say a desktop PC compared to a laptop. Some things are not module and require a tech to spend lots of time accessing the part and/or performing beach tests to determine the fix, if applicable. Spending a few hundred dollars on a $1,000+ camera to get it up and running may be worth it. But maybe not $130.00 (plus more) on a cam that may have cost $500.00 or less.
